Chess game



Gyula Sax  (2610)  vs.  Jaan Ehlvest  (2600)   ,   0-1


1989.06.??   Rotterdam  (?)   - 1989.??.??  


1. e4 e6 2. d4 d5 3. Nc3 Nf6 4. Bg5 dxe4 5. Nxe4 Be7 6. Bxf6 Bxf6 7. Nf3 O-O 8. Qd2 b6 9. O-O-O Bb7 10. Qf4 Nd7 11. Bd3 Be7 12. h4 Nf6 13. Neg5 Qd6 14. Ne5 Rad8 15. Rh3 c5 16. Rg3 Qxd4 17. Bxh7+ Nxh7 18. Rxd4 Rxd4 19. Qe3 Nxg5 20. hxg5 Re4 21. Qc3 Bd6 22. f4 Rxf4 23. Rd3 Bd5 24. Nf3 Rg4 25. Qe1 c4 26. Rd4 Rxg2 27. Qd1 Rd8 28. b4 Rg3 29. Ne1 Rxg5 30. a3 Rg1 31. Qe2 c3 32. Qf2 Rh1 33. Rd1 Rh2 34. Qd4 Rc8 35. Nd3 Rc4 36. Qe3 Rg4 37. Rf1 f5 38. Ne1 Rh1 39. Qe2 Re4 40. Qd3 Rxe1+ 0-1
